Futuristic Car UI Concept

21 Feb

Matthaeus Krenn, a talented product designer from San Francisco who has come up with his own concept for a car user interface. Matthaeus turned his idea into a video, in which he presents what truly intuitive car interface should be. In his eyes, icons are dated and obsolete. Therefore, he has replaced them with finger gestures to take advantage of the touch screen technology. Depending on the number of fingers that touch the display, different functions are activated.

For instance, if you touch the screen with two fingers, you can control the volume, and when you add one more, you can change the music source. Swiping on the screen is more intuitive than staring at the small display in order to find a small button reponsible for heating. Additionally, it allows for eyes-free control so drivers could focus more on the road.

Are 3D-printed fingernails the future of manicures?

6 Feb

Image

I am seeing a future where teenage girls get together to do their nails, but instead of polish and a brush they gather around the family 3D printer. The Laser Girls have proven that this lifestyle is not as far away as we may think. The design duo, Sarah C. Awad and Dhemerae Ford, create, print, and ship 3D printed decorative nails.

Made to be used in the same way as acrylic nails, these are made from dyed nylon and sculpted using a 3D printer. They are continuously coming up with new designs that you can check out in their online store.
